Output 73e3226f3d84f5898a13446807796936b4e61728d7c1f70f0bfc421eb7642719:0

value
4157885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e5e06c82cd775148e32972d9694723c1ac5d048 OP_EQUAL
address
34TaqNdutLXM1zmvMrFY4762qLTveV7y1g
transaction
73e3226f3d84f5898a13446807796936b4e61728d7c1f70f0bfc421eb7642719
confirmations
425887
spent
true